Everest College - Colorado Springs, CO campus
Req # 09-2208
General Duties: * Assist Academic Dean with departmental curricula review, program development and textbook review. * Maintain departmental files to include a course syllabi master book, all course tests, quizzes, projects and test keys. * Evaluate faculty and update the Academic Dean as needed and/or as required. * Assist in interviewing and orienting new departmental faculty to become acquainted with policy and procedures of the Institution and the Company, and serve as a mentor in the implementation of effective teaching skills. * Responsible for implementation of Retention Plan and oversees retention of students within program, meeting retention rate in accordance with Institution, accreditation, and Company guidelines. * Assist with implementation and evaluation of programs and activities to ensure that the Advisory Committee functions in a manner consistent with accreditation standards. * Participate in professional development activities and programs as required by accreditation/regulatory agencies. * Ensure overall student satisfaction levels. * Instruct classes as assigned, and fill in for absent instructors. * Schedule and post office hours to provide academic support to students, tutor if necessary, and provide other assistance as needed. * Maintain a teaching assignment for each module. * Participate in faculty meetings, orientations, graduation exercises, and other functions as directed. * Responsible for facility orientation and training. * Assist in managing registration process each term. * Assist in the Add/Drop period each term. * Ensure that all educational activity is conducted in a legal and ethical manner.
Requirements * Must have Medical Assisting and/or Nursing background. * Associate of Arts degree REQUIRED with a minimum of five years experience working in the field of medical assisting. * A minimum of 2 years of supervisory and teaching experience preferably in a proprietary setting. * Ability to interact with all levels of individuals. * Computer skills including MicroSoft Office Suite. * Excellent communication and interpersonal skills. * Detail oriented and problem solver. * Ability to multi-task and research skills. * Teaching experience required.
